G-String/Thong/G-Banger/Bum-Floss WebDec 29, 2024 · In 1959, Dunlop in Australia imported 300,000 pairs of thongs from Japan. They started producing them internally in 1960. As Australia's tourism boomed during the 1950s and 60s, so too did its ...
